Why Insoles?

The right footwear is only half the solution...

Footwear manufacturers design functional shoes to suit a vast array of foot types, yet ensuring the right basic type of shoe is worn is only half the solution. With so many muscles, bones, joints and ligaments making up the foot, plus the different shapes and sizes and different patterns of movement, no standard off-the-shelf shoe can possibly be right for all feet.

A custom insole personalises your footwear to match your foot. Standard insoles, in sports footwear, are flat or pre-moulded and offer little or no support, hence the fit is two dimensional. A Profeet insole provides a unique, personalised three dimensional fit.

custom insoles - comfort solution
  • Moulded exactly to your foot, your custom insole will cushion impact, stabilise and guide your foot while, evenly distributing pressure.
  • Close contact with the foot optimises neuromuscular feedback and proprioception.
  • Profeet can create a wide range of insoles from flexible running to rigid skiing. There are different insoles for different sports.

Why Custom Insoles?

  • Standard insoles delivered with sports shoes are very basic and made for a minimum price. They are usually made from thermo mouldable foam and do little more than provide a soft surface so that the shoes feel comfortable in store.

  • The sole of the foot is the primary method of supporting and propelling the body, ensuring it is correctly supported is critical. A foot with poor support is like a building with poor foundations – the lack of support can lead to problems both in the foot but also higher up the body such as the knee, the hip, the back...

  • Specialist insoles and especially Custom insoles also increase the contact between your foot and the insole and therefore more of the all important propriocepters that provide balance related information to the nerves are being used – improving balance and co-ordination.

Why Sports Specific Insoles?

  • The foot's movement when running is very different to the foot's movement when striking a tennis ball and hence a running shoe differs from a tennis shoe.

  • Sport specific insoles use specific shapes and materials to work with the foot during the relevant sport and the sport related movements.

  • What ever you sport, Profeet custom insoles are engineered to improve balance and co-ordination, protecting the joints from impact and excessive wear and tear. At the same time they increase comfort and performance of your footwear. Replacing the manufacturers insole gives 360 degrees of fit around the feet inside the footwear.

Profeet Custom Insoles

Use specific designs of Transflux (heat-mouldable, resin impregnated, glass-fiber) for their Customisable Chassis and further Transfluxreinforcement for the Stabiliser. Shock Absorption and Forefoot Propulsion materials and a comfortable top surface are then added. The shape of the components and exact composition varies depending on the sport. The resulting insoles are light, flexible where they need to be, and are moulded to the unique contours of your feet using a patented vacuum moulding process.

Profeet Custom Orthotic Insoles

Made by our in-house Podiatrist and external orthotics laboratories using traditonal laboratory methods and using rigid materials such as carbon fibre. These insoles are 100% custom made and a minimum of an initial and a follow up appointment with our podiatrist is required along with a 2-3 week lead time for manufacture.
